How I created the Byzantine warrior

Today, I finished and shipped a Byzantine warrior countryball to the United States. This was probably the most complex countryball I’ve ever created.

I had to use new materials and techniques that I had never worked with before. The biggest challenge was crafting a helmet that resembled a real metal one. To achieve this, I chose synthetic leather with textures similar to steel and gold.

Designing the patterns for these new materials required precise and meticulous calculations—synthetic leather is unforgiving of mistakes 😊
